This has been a very hot topic in the public forum and a search on flood zone mismatches will produce several discussions. An improper zone rating will jeopardize your coverage and if done intentionally by the agent strictly to save the client money it could also be considered insurance fraud. The regulators, the FDIC anyway, looks at the zone matches as well as the coverage and timing requirements. Unless the property qualifies for the grandfathering exemptions we require the zones to match.
